Analysis

In 2024, foreign aid given for social infrastructure and services in United Kingdom stood at 244.21 million constant 2024 US$.

The figure is up 59.5% on the previous year and up 48.9% over ten years.

Over the whole period, foreign aid given for social infrastructure and services in United Kingdom peaked at 748.69 million constant 2024 US$ in 1972 and was at its lowest, 1.74 million constant 2024 US$, in 1992.

United Kingdom ranks 4th of 41 countries on this measure, in the top 10%.

The series is highly variable year to year, so single readings are best treated with caution.

Official development assistance given that is other social infrastructure and services. Monetary aid is estimated using commitment or gross disbursement data. This data is expressed in US dollars. It is adjusted for inflation.
